Yelamanchili, Amruta; Rabideau, Gregg; Agrawal, Jagriti; Wong, Vincent; Gaines, Daniel; Chien, Steve; Fosse, Elyse; Biehl, James; Kuhn, Stephen; Connell, Andrea; Hazelrig, James; Ip, Iris; Guduri, Usha; Maxwell, Kimberly; Steadman, Kimberly; Towey, Shannon, 2021, "Ground and Onboard Automated Scheduling for the Mars 2020 Rover Mission", https://hdl.handle.net/2014/55082, IWPSS 2021, Pasadena, California, July 19-23, 2021, JPL Open Repository
The Mars 2020 Rover mission is using automated scheduling in two capacities. As of March 2021 a ground-based scheduler automatically schedules rover wake/sleep and preheats to support Mars 2020 daily operations. Included in the ground system is an explainable scheduling tool that...

Yelamanchili, Amruta; Agrawal, Jagriti; Chien, Steve; Biehl, James; Connell, Andrea; Guduri, Usha; Hazelrig, James; Ip, Iris; Maxwell, Kimberly; Steadman, Kimberly; Towey, Shannon, 2021, "Ground-based Automated Scheduling for Operations of the Mars 2020 Rover Mission", https://hdl.handle.net/2014/54568, VIRTUAL SpaceOps 2021, Cape Town, South Africa, May 3-5, 2021, JPL Open Repository
The National Aeronautics and Space Administration’s (NASA) Mars 2020 Rover, named Perseverance, landed on the surface of Mars in Jezero Crater on February 18, 2021. Since the landing, the rover’s activities have been planned with the aid of a ground-based automated scheduling sys...
